// Max in-flight notification batches per fan-out worker on the
// Plumeline delivery tier. Raising this past 64 caused queue
// starvation during the Fenwick Outage last spring — slower
// consumers got buried and mobile pushes lagged by minutes.
// Support: if customers report delayed alerts, check whether a
// hotpatch changed this value. The constant below was last
// validated under the build identified here.

session token of kahog-bahif = htk9_f63daec35

## Deployment

Paritycheck, the rate-parity scanner for the Hollis hotel group, deploys as a scheduled batch job plus a small API for on-demand checks. Reviewers should confirm that any change keeps the crawler pool size and politeness delays intact, since partner sites rate-limit aggressively. The job reads all tunables from its environment at startup; nothing is hardcoded. The current production configuration is reproduced here for reference.

deployment values, bahop-fahag:
[silok]
host = silok.lumictech.test
user = silok_svc
database = silok_prod

## Insurance Renewal — Managers Only

The Hallowell Group policy covering the Dunmere facility expires at quarter-end. Broker quotes from Pellgrave Assurance show an 11% premium increase, driven by revised flood mapping. Finance should hold the contingency line until terms are confirmed. Please review the deductible options carefully before Friday's sign-off. One further consideration follows below.

board note of yageg-yadug: The northern region missed its Framir quota by 13.1 percent last quarter. Lamathek Freight plans to raise the Quenael list price by 30.2 percent in March. The pricing group signed off on a budget of $133.5 million for Project Novok. The renewal with Gilethek Foods closes at $60.0 million a year, 2.7 percent above the last contract.